WebStart the cat on 1 to 2 IU per injection given twice daily. In cats, Caninsulin dosing is calculated on a per animal basis (initial dosing for cats is based on blood glucose results). Administer the injections at the same time as, or right after meals for cats fed twice daily. WebJun 6, 2009 · Transient DM occurs relatively frequently in diabetic cats. Historically, approximately 20% of diabetic cats were reported to fall into this category ( Nelson et al., 1999; Nelson, 2005 ). However, the proportion of transiently diabetic cats seems to have increased recently (see below). Transiently diabetic cats go into spontaneous remission ...

WebDogs may have cataracts, and cats may present with a complaint of impaired jumping and abnormal gait. Some patients will present with systemic signs of illness due to diabetic ketosis/ketoacidosis, such as anorexia, vomiting, dehydration, and depression.
